Germany announces biggest aid package since WW2

Germany announces biggest aid package since WW2

24-03-2020  comments

Berlin (IANS) Germany has approved a massive and unprecedented financial aid package of 156 billion euro ($166.5 bn), the largest in the country since the Second World War, to offset the socio-economic damage caused by the coronavirus pandemic.
